A latest addition to the author's Core Performance fitness series focuses on the needs of golfers, outlining a training program that emphasizes the golf-swing rotational movement, provides exercises designed to improve torque and balance, and shares strength-building nutritional information.
MARK VERSTEGEN, founder and president of Athletes' Performance Institutes, has trained some of the biggest names in sports, including Green Jacket winners, Stanley Cup champions, Olympic gold medalists, and All-Stars. A world-renowned performance coach, consultant, and motivational speaker, he lives in Scottsdale, Arizona.
PETE WILLIAMS is a contributing writer to Street & Smith's SportsBusiness Journal and is the author or co-author of eight books, including the Rodale titles Core Performance, Core Performance Essentials, Core Performance Endurance, and Fun Is Good. He lives in Safety Harbor, Florida.
